dc.description.abstractSafflower (Carthamus tinctroius L.) is an important edible oilseed crop in India. Safflower is susceptible to wilt (Fusarium oxysporum f.sp. carthami) and Alternaria leaf blight (Alternaria carthami). No stable resistance sources against these diseases are available in safflower. The wild species, Carthamus oxyacantha Bieb. was identified as source of resistance to wilt and Alternaria. In addition, C. oxyacantha possess basal branching habit and produces high number of branches/plant (50-100) whereas safflower cultivars produce 15-20 branches/plant from 35-60 cm above ground. The wilt and Alternaria susceptible variety, Nira belonging to C. tinctorius was crossed to C. oxyacantha and the F1 was backcrossed to Nira and advanced to BC1F6. Each generation was screened against wilt and Alternaria in field and lab under artificial epiphytotic conditions. All BC1F6 lines exhibited high resistance to wilt while four lines showed resistance to Alternaria over years. Among 28 wilt resistant BC1F6 lines evaluated for two years for yield, six lines possessing basal branching (10-12 cm above ground) and 58-82 branches/plant recorded 28-55% higher yield than check varieties, A1 and PBNS-12. They exhibited early maturity (127-130 days), and higher 100-seed weight (3.5-6.1g) and oil content (28%) than C. oxyacantha (days to maturity: 155 days; 100-seed weight: 0.8 g; oil: 24%). The results showed that genetic improvement of safflower for yield and diseases resistance was possible through wide hybridization.en_US
